This is a fully remote position, open to applicants in North Dakota.
• Promote CORE clients’ products to both existing and prospective customers at the distributor and operator levels.
• Establish reliable relationships with distributor sales leadership and field teams.
• Create distributor-specific strategies for key clients, including launches, penetration, conversions, inventory management, marketing, retention, and recovering lost customers.
• Identify and cultivate significant opportunities with independent operators.
• Engage Distributor Sales Representatives through collaborative selling, product education, opportunity planning, and lead follow-up.
• Implement CORE’s Seven Step sales framework to encourage trial, conversion, and repeat purchases.
• Convert approved client initiatives into actionable distributor and operator activities, adhering to pricing, contractual, compliance, and program guidelines.
• Track stock levels, new item placements, slow-moving products, usage variations, competitive actions, and execution risks; escalate significant issues as necessary.
• Keep precise Salesforce records and maintain a qualified sales pipeline.
• Utilize Salesforce, Power BI, distributor reports, and market data to enhance targeting, forecasting, and business evaluations.
• Organize and facilitate distributor meetings, training sessions, client visits, vendor fairs, and food exhibitions.
• Relay successes, challenges, market insights, barriers, and support requirements to the Market Director, clients, and internal stakeholders.
• Coordinate travel and field activities; manage samples, materials, expenses, Everlance, and company resources effectively.
• Achieve or surpass assigned distributor, client, case volume, distribution, conversion, penetration, and operator development targets.
